The company
TK Elevator is one of the world’s leading elevator companies with unique engineering capabilities. Our innovative, efficient and reliable vertical transportation systems have been moving people in Canada for nearly half a century. Our capabilities include high-quality, customer-focused service as well as individual maintenance and modernization packages. Our highly skilled technicians efficiently service a multi-brand portfolio consisting of more than 1.2 million units under maintenance. We’re reshaping the elevator industry and transforming cities into the best places to live.

WHO WE ARE LOOKING FOR

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field. A Master’s degree or HR certification (e.g., CHRP, SHRM) is highly preferred.
  • A minimum of 8 years progressive HR managerial experience with increasing scope and authority, with at least 3 years in a senior HR leadership role within a large complex multi-location, multi-union organization. Construction/Industrial industry experience an asset.
  • Strong HR generalist experience in the areas of employee engagement, recruitment, training & development, performance management and workplace investigations.
  • Proven track record of developing and implementing HR strategies that have positively impacted organizational growth and performance.
  • Successful track record as an partner to the business leaders providing coaching, council and insight.
  • Strong knowledge of Canadian employment laws and regulations.
  • Exceptional leadership and interpersonal skills, with the ability to engage and motivate a diverse team.
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to effectively communicate at all levels of the organization. French language skills would be an asset.
  • Proven ability to collaborate and build strong and effective relationships internally and externally.
  • Excellent computer skills, including knowledge of Microsoft, HRIS and payroll systems. Knowledge of SuccessFactors & ADP would be an asset.
  • Strategic thinker and planner with excellent problem-solving, analytical and project management skills.
  • Skilled decision making to proactively address complex and sensitive situations.
  • Strong business and financial acumen.

Responsibilities:

  • Strategic Leadership: Work closely with the President and CEO of Canada and CHRO, Americas to develop and implement HR strategies that support the organization’s goals and objectives. Serve as a strategic partner to senior management, providing guidance on HR matters and their impact on the organization.
  • Talent Management: Lead talent acquisition efforts to attract and retain top talent. Lead and implement TK Elevator’s talent management and development processes, including leadership development, succession planning, and performance management systems.
  • Compensation and Benefits: Oversee the development and implementation of competitive compensation and benefits programs. Ensure that these programs meet employee needs, align with organizational objectives, and comply with legal requirements.
  • Employee Relations: Create and maintain a positive work environment that promotes employee engagement and retention. Address employee relations issues promptly and effectively, ensuring fair and consistent treatment of all employees.
  • Labor Relations: Manage labor relations and union interactions, including negotiation of collective bargaining agreements, grievance handling, and fostering a collaborative labor environment. Ensure all activities are compliant with labor laws and support organizational goals.
  • HR Compliance: Ensure compliance with all federal, provincial, and local employment laws and regulations. Stay abreast of legal and regulatory changes affecting HR and advise the CHRO and senior management accordingly.
  • Diversity and Inclusion: Champion diversity and inclusion initiatives. Develop programs that promote a diverse and inclusive workplace and align with organizational values.
  • HR Operations: Oversee the efficient operation of the HR department. Implement HR systems and processes that improve departmental efficiency and provide excellent service to employees.
  • HR Team Leadership and Development: Lead, mentor and develop the HR team to build high performing and highly engaged team. Promote continuous learning and professional development among HR staff to ensure they have the skills and knowledge to effectively support TK Elevator’s objectives
